The Prologue: Nature as the Silent NarratorWe examine nature's function as the silent narrator in the first act of our investigation. Using detailed descriptions of the weather, seasons, and landscapes to arouse readers' emotions and draw them into the world they have created, authors frequently use the setting to establish the mood of a novel. Act I: Characters in Harmony with NatureOur symphony's first movement develops as we examine how the characters interact with their environment. The interactions between characters and their surroundings, whether they are traversing the busy streets of a metropolis or taking comfort in the peace of a mountain hideaway, help to define the characters' identities and advance the story. Interlude: Seasons as MetaphorsIn this brief pause, we examine the symbolism of seasons in literature. From the rejuvenating bloom of spring to the introspective chill of winter, authors employ the cyclical nature of seasons to mirror the journeys of their characters, creating a dynamic backdrop that mirrors the ebb and flow of life. Act II: Environmental Conflict and ResolutionOur symphony takes a dramatic turn in the second act as we explore how environmental conflicts become integral plot devices. From survival in the harsh wilderness to the encroachment of urbanization on natural habitats, the challenges characters face within their environments contribute to the tension and resolution of the narrative. Crescendo: The Power of Setting in Genre FictionAs our exploration reaches its zenith, we examine how different genres utilize settings to amplify their themes. Whether crafting dystopian landscapes or enchanting fairy-tale kingdoms, authors leverage the power of environmental settings to elevate the impact of their storytelling.
